It appears that the well of women has dried up in Alabama.  Or least it has for one man.  He’s gotten so frustrated that he’s taken a very unconventional route in his search for true love:  he’s offering a cash payout of $10,000 to the person who can find him a girlfriend.   We know this might be hard to believe but here’s the story:

29-year-old Ren Yu Lou, who lives in Birmingham, Alabama, works 12 hours a day as an associate at a private equity firm, so time for dating is in short supply. He’s tried more conventional routes to meet his match, including going on blind dates set up by friends and using dating apps such as Tinder, but he hasn’t found the special lady he’s looking for yet. After a year looking for love in Birmingham, during which he went on “some interesting, some dull and a few utterly bizarre” dates, he decided to step up his search for love.

He decided to open his own dating website. The homepage says “I’m single. Let’s change that.”

The premise is simple: Find You a woman he dates for six months and he’ll pay you a $10,000 finder’s fee. The one stipulation is you can’t nominate yourself.

You grew up in the suburbs of D.C. and moved to Birmingham after he graduated from Harvard Business School. His website says that he’s looking for an active, intellectually curious woman who loves the idea of takeout and a movie for a date night.
